Gather IBM DSA info from an ESXi server
posted on June 23rd 2011, at 16:29
by
lunarg
It is possible to gather DSA data from an IBM server running ESXi without having to boot with a bootable CD or reboot the server at all.
From any machine, Windows or linux, you can run the latest release of the DSA tool, then reference the ESXi server using commandline parameters when running the DSA tool.
In order for this to work, you need to put the ESXi server in remote technical support mode. This is done via the ESXi console.
